How to fix audio out of sync in a DVD without any reconverting



This will guide will describe how to fix audio sync in a DVD without reconverting and keeping the menus,extras. I will just describe how to fix a constant out of sync where it's the same out of sync in the entire movie.

How to restore audio with SoundForge



Guide covers removing hiss, hum and other bad noises from audio files using SoundForge. Also how to add back proper tones and richness to imperfect audio.
